The PlayStation 5 appears to have a strange bug that causes the disc in the drive to spin periodically.

Now that more and more players have their hands on PS5 launch units, we’re starting to see reports of some strange quirks that initial reviews did not pick up on.

One particular issue that’s been coming up for people who opted for the PS5’s disc-based standard edition, is that the disc in the drive appears to spin for now particular reason.

 

Multiple reports on Reddit and Resetera forums indicate that the PS5 spins whatever disc you have in the drive around once every 45 minutes to an hour.
